弗朗西斯·福山(Francis Fukuyama):日裔美籍學者,哈佛大學政治學博士,現任美國斯坦福大學弗裏曼·斯伯格裏國際問題研究所奧利弗·諾梅裏尼高級研究員,此前曾任教於約翰·霍普金斯大學尼茲高等國際研究院、喬治·梅森大學公共政策學院,曾任美國國務院政策企劃局副局長、蘭德公司研究員。著有《曆史的終結與最後的人》、《信任》、《十字路口上的美國》、《政治秩序的起源》等。現居加利福尼亞。
In The Origins of Political Order, Francis Fukuyama took us from the dawn of mankind to the French and American Revolutions. Here, he picks up the thread again in the second instalment of his definitive account of mankind's emergence as a political animal. This is the story of how state, law and democracy developed after these cataclysmic events, how the modern landscape - with its uneasy tension between dictatorships and liberal democracies - evolved and how in the United States and in other developed democracies, unmistakable signs of decay have emerged. If we want to understand the political systems that dominate and order our lives, we must first address their origins - in our own recent past as well as in the earliest systems of human government. Fukuyama argues that the key to successful government can be reduced to three key elements: a strong state, the rule of law, and institutions of democratic accountability. This magisterial account is required reading for anyone wishing to know more about mankind's greatest achievements.
